To help us understand the effect that Wikipedia can have on reputation management, it is helpful to understand that one of the most common goals of reputation management is to push any negative content that shows up on the first page of Google results to the second page and beyond. After all, the click thru rate for page two results on Google is less than 2%. Logically, you can reduce the effects of negative information about your company by 98% if you can push the negative content to the second page. This is where reputation management companies make their money.

https://superdao.notion.site/Web3-Marketing-Test-Library-85040fc23a62471ba21af541ed9cbf30

The bulk of revenue for reputation management companies involves pushing negative content to the 2nd page of Google. There are various methods used to do so, but the most common involves article writing. Well-written articles strategically placed on different websites and optimized with the correct keywords will cause the articles to rise to page one in Google.

Once those articles move up to page one, the negative content will be pushed to the bottom and more than likely to the 2nd or 3rd page of Google. The articles written by reputation management companies contain positive or neutral information about the company they are writing for so that anyone who clicks on the article will not be led to the negative press that previously showed up on the 1st page.

Using Wikipedia for reputation management can turn out to be a thorn for many and here is why. Once a Wikipedia page is created, it is unlikely to ever be deleted as long as it meets notability guidelines. This means that once your page is created, it will be there forever. If you are not already familiar with how Wikipedia works, it is an open community of editors where anyone can edit; you don’t even need an account.

So, even if you have the most gleaming positive article in Wikipedia now, that doesn’t mean that what you wrote will stay there forever. Editors can come along and introduce and/or change information in the article as long as there is a reliable source to back up the edit they performed.

Therefore, it is important for digital marketers to consider creating a Wikipedia page so as to take advantage of this great popularity. But wait, who qualifies to create a page on Wikipedia? This is a question that many people would ask. Notability is a test that is used by editors when they want to decide that the topic was chosen warrants an article.

Ideally, a topic is presumed by Wikipedia to be suitable for its own article if it has received a noteworthy coverage in independent reliable sources. Therefore, before you start creating a page for your company, it is important to ensure you choose a topic that has received in-depth coverage from reliable sources. It is important to ensure you meet independence criteria when choosing a relevant topic.

By the way — wikipedia “likes” IPs of universities and institutes very much, so you can add an article from their computers or their IPs. This way the article is more likely to be approved!

There are additional guidelines to be allowed to create a Wikipedia page. For instance, your Wikipedia page should not create a conflict of interest. In addition, the content published on Wikipedia page should take neutrality point of view. You should also practice civility before you publish content on Wikipedia.

To begin with, it is important to make sure you have an active Wikipedia account. Since you already have Wikipedia page and your Wikipedia marketing content on the page, it’s obvious that you signed for the account. Now, you need to add your business or personal e-mail through which you will be receiving notifications from Wikipedia.

Wikipedia allows you to subscribe for notifications whenever you want to receive important alerts like edited Wikipedia marketing content. To do so, Navigate to your Wikipedia page, and on the top of the page, you will see Preferences tab on the right-hand side. Click on the preferences tab, and you will see Notifications. Once you open the notifications tab, you will have options for setting how to receive the notifications and the frequency. Set the frequency to daily for close monitoring.

4. SERM & ORM

SERM — a set of measures to optimize search engine output in the interests of business. Consumers enter the brand name in search engines (e.g. Google) and receive objective information about the company’s services.

SERM is applied in the field of Public Relation, crisis management and complex directions of Internet marketing. In each area the perception and application of SERM is different. Monitoring of social networks and Google search output is also part of SERM. It is used by companies represented on the Internet and media personalities. The main task of SERM is to build a search output as favorable as possible for business. The potential client enters the company name into the search line and receives objective information about the brand: official website, communities in social networks, services, reviews and portfolio. Accordingly, this is prevented by negative and outdated information.

SERM fights with negative and biased information about the brand in Google search engine. Depending on the popularity of internet sites and the content of negative reviews, unwanted information can cost up to 80% of potential customers. SERM is based on the behavioral factors of modern consumers who are used to the availability of information. According to surveys, 74% of potential customers will additionally look for information about the company if they are interested in its advertising offer. Traditional marketing alone is no longer enough.

At the same time, up to 70% of consumers may refuse to interact with the brand if they see a few negative feedback in the search engine or on sites-reviews. Reputation management in search engines is considered a long-term investment aimed at building consumer confidence. 5. Popular Methods:

  • Monitoring.* A SERM specialist studies search output. This is necessary to understand the information background around a brand. Also used a method to calculate losses from negative on the Internet. Any work within the framework of reputation correction begins with monitoring.*

  • Creation of own sites.* Blogs, business cards sites and profiles in professional communities are necessary for a wide coverage of the brand. This work is aimed at different target audiences. Positioning varies for each consumer group.*

  • Registration in catalogs.* Such sites collect contact information and brand services. Catalog sites are well indexed by search engines. That is why SERM-specialists monitor the updating of information in the catalogs.*

  • Posting of reviews.* Together with the marketing department, actions are developed to encourage positive reviews. All existing references are also worked through. On average, customers trust user reviews 12 times more than advertising materials.*

  • Removal of the negative.* Experienced negotiators, social engineers and conflictologists are involved in this work. Within the framework of legal feedback removal, we search for pain points and reasons for the author’s dissatisfaction with the negative. In the course of negotiations, company representatives resolve the disputed situation. In the case of libel and similar violations of the law, a legal effect is applied.*

Reputation management in search engines involves creating brand protection. Negative links, if they appear, are harder to break into the top of the Google search engine. The main positions are already occupied by managed or loyal sites of the brand.
